PowerSuite consists of five modules offering a complete array of electrochemical techniques:
- PowerCV
- PowerSTEP
- PowerPULSE
- PowerCORR
- PowerSINE
PowerSuite gives the ability for corrosion measurements, voltammetry, research electrochemistry, and many more critical applications.
PowerSuite is now legacy software and no further updates after version 2.60 are planned.
